The Fisher Fieldvue DVC6000 Series digital valve controller has received certification from TUV, the internationally recognised, German-based inspection authority.

With this certification, industrial manufacturers worldwide can apply DVC6000 instruments to emergency shutdown (ESD) valves in safety instrumented systems (SIS).

Emerson asked a third-party authority in automation safety and product reliability to conduct tests and analyse the performance of the Fisher Fieldvue DVC6000 Series digital valve controller.

These tests included a complete "failure mode effect and diagnostic analysis" (FMEDA).

Results prove that the product complies with International standards including IEC61508 for functional safety, and is suitable for use up to and including SIL3 applications.

Emergency shutdown or block valves are designed to take the process to a safe state if certain, prespecified operating limits are exceeded.

Adding a digital valve controller to these critical valves offers numerous benefits.

With the DVC6000 instrument, users can conduct partial-stroke tests of the valve while the process is online.

Simplified and secure testing procedures facilitate more frequent testing and continuous monitoring.

Users can also improve their predictive maintenance through diagnostic capabilities, enabling them to detect valve problems early, before they become covert failures.

Finally, Fieldvue DVC6000 users can time- and date-stamp their valve-performance data to aid the documentation requirements of IEC61508.

Dr William M Goble, a professional engineer and a certified functional safety expert, confirms that responsible manufacturers contract for third-party product evaluation and approval.

"These tests provide a conservative product failure rate, and diagnostic data for the purpose of safety integrity verification", he said.

"Potential customers in the safety market should ask for this data before ordering and applying the product in their plant".
